Description
NHS Mag Sepharose are magnetic beads designed for pull-down techniques enabling rapid capture and enrichment of selected proteins based on affinity. An antibody or other protein with desired affinity is covalently coupled to the medium via primary amines for the purpose of capture of target proteins of interest.
- Visible and dense Sepharose based magnetic beads with N-hydroxysuccinimide (NHS) ligand, easy to spot and collect bound target protein
- Non-adherent beads eliminate smearing effects and aggregate formation. Can be used without detergents
- Simple capture of target protein in small or large sample volumes (low microliter to high milliliter scale)
- Optimized capacity for enrichment/pull-down of target proteins - only low amounts of bound capture molecule
- Flexible protocols with elution conditions optimized for downstream applications such as electrophoresis and MS
Matrix: Paramagnetic, spherical, highly cross-linked agarose particles
Ligand: N-hydroxysuccinimide
Ligand density: 8-14μmol/mL gel
Particle size: 37-100μm
Working temperature: Room temperature
Storage solution: 20% 2-propanol
Storage temperature: 4°C to 8°C
